在Java的面試中,歸并排序是一個經(jīng)典的排序算法,也是一個常見的面試題目。本文將介紹歸并排序的原理和實現(xiàn),并提供詳細的解析和解題思路。
在Java編程中,IO(輸入/輸出)和文件處理是常見的任務之一。本文將介紹Java中的IO和文件處理的原理和應用,并解析一些常見的面試問題,幫助讀者深入了解和應用Java中的IO和文件處理技術。
多線程編程是一種讓程序可以同時執(zhí)行多個任務的技術,它可以提高程序的性能和響應速度,也可以實現(xiàn)一些復雜的功能。在Java中,有兩種主要的方式來創(chuàng)建和管理線程:繼承Thread類和實現(xiàn)Runnable接口。
Java 11是Java平臺最新的長期支持版本,它引入了多項新功能和性能改進,可以大大提高開發(fā)效率。在這篇文章中,我們將深入 Java 11 的新特性,并結(jié)合具體實例介紹如何在項目中應用它們。
繼承是面向?qū)ο缶幊讨械囊粋€重要概念,它可以讓我們在創(chuàng)建新的類時,復用已有類的屬性和方法,從而提高代碼的復用性和可維護性。繼承的本質(zhì)是一種“is-a”的關系,即子類是父類的一種特殊形式,擁有父類的所有特征,并且可以添加自己獨有的特征。
Java注冊表是一種在Java應用程序中用于存儲配置信息、選項設置和用戶偏好的機制。它允許開發(fā)人員將應用程序的配置數(shù)據(jù)保存在注冊表中,以便后續(xù)訪問和修改。在本文中,我們將解釋Java注冊表是什么,以及如何自己注冊Java注冊表,同時提供具體示例來說明。
在科技日新月異的今天,軟件開發(fā)行業(yè)蓬勃發(fā)展,各種編程語言層出不窮。然而,Java 作為一門老牌編程語言,依然屹立潮頭,在眾多領域扮演著不可或缺的角色,其就業(yè)前景依然廣闊。